Robert Mueller, the former FBI director known for his role in the investigation into Russian interference in the 2016 US election, has passed away at the age of 81. His leadership in this high-profile inquiry made him a prominent figure in American politics during a tumultuous period. Mueller's work was pivotal in shaping the narrative around election integrity and foreign influence in U.S. democracy.

Mueller's investigation, which began in 2017, was a response to growing concerns about Russian meddling in the electoral process. The inquiry faced significant political backlash and became a focal point of division in the U.S., highlighting the challenges of navigating national security issues in a polarized environment.
